LSU baseball adds talented transfer from a college baseball powerhouse
LSU baseball picked up another infielder out of the transfer portal. Trent Caraway announced via social media Tuesday that he'll head to Baton Rouge next season.
Caraway spent two seasons at Oregon State, starting 63 games at third base in 2025. He earned the Corvallis Regional Most Outstanding Player nod during the 2025 NCAA Tournament and helped his team to the College World Series
The rising junior batted .267 with 51 runs, 47 RBI, and 12 home runs as a sophomore. Six of his homers came in the postseason, which set a program record. He batted leadoff and had a hit in each of the Beavers' three games in Omaha.
With Jared Jones and Daniel Dickinson off to the MLB and Michael Braswell out of eligibility, the Tigers are down three infielders who logged significant starts in 2025. Caraway brings experience at the hot corner and a powerful bat.
Caraway will join fellow transfer infielders Brayden Simpson, Seth Dardar, and Zach Yorke in Baton Rouge.
